











Small Shino (Tea) Bowls
These five tea bowls were all washed with iron oxide then glazed with beautiful Shino glaze. I lip dipped some of them in ash glaze and some were brushed with a Hakeme brush I made out of a broom grass I found while hiking. Each bowl was thrown off the hump on a potters wheel so there are some variations in shape while still working as a set.
These can be used for tea, espresso, and many other things.
